Abstract
With the rapid increase of renewable energy penetration in China,the regulation capacity of urban multi-energy networks has been continuously weakened,which restricts the processing capacity and operational efficiency of large-scale energy-consuming and energy-supplying waste treatment facilities.To address these challenges,this paper proposes a coordinated optimization method for multi-energy systems oriented towards"zero-waste city"development.Firstly,multi-temporal scale models for waste treatment facilities and multi-source energy regulation systems are established.Subsequently,a topological structure model for the zero-waste city multi-energy system(ZWC-MES)is proposed.Building upon this foundation,a multi-objective coordinated optimization model for ZWC-MES is developed and solved using the deep Q-Network algorithm from deep reinforcement learning.The proposed optimization method enables coordinated dispatch of high-penetration renewable energy and diversified urban loads,satisfying comprehensive requirements including economic efficiency,waste reduction,and environmental quality improvement in ZWC-MES,while effectively describing the complex coordination process between waste treatment and multi-energy system optimization.Finally,simulation analysis was conducted using actual multi energy operation data from a city in northeast China.The results showed that the proposed waste free city multi energy system can effectively improve the energy backbone network regulation capability and waste treatment efficiency,reduce urban pollution,and achieve rapid reduction and resource utilization of large-scale urban waste.关键词
